Aim: The project was designed to foster wellbeing in adolescent subjects, using high intensity ICT (Information and Communication Technologies). Methods: Specifically, self-esteem was measured using standardized tests administered to the subjects, ranging in age from 11 to 14 at the beginning of the investigation and again after two years. Results:In our study, we found a high level of wellbeing as regards perceived self-esteem in school and sportsamong 11/12 year olds, and this is consistent with national studies. However, in contrast with the national situation, overall, we found an increase in perceived wellbeing among 13/14 year olds as regards perceived selfesteem in both school and sports.This finding points to the effectiveness of our intervention. Conclusions:The development of skills thanks to learning methods supported by high intensity ICT, proved to be important in boosting the perceived self-esteem of the participating subjects, enhancing their ability to achieve a greater sense of wellbeing. .
